LG G Pad II 10.1 is much better than Acer Iconia A3, with a 67.4 score against 55.2. Both tablets in this comparison review come with Android operating system, but the LG G Pad II 10.1 has a newer 5.1 Lollipop version and Acer Iconia A3 has Android 4.2, so it provides some additional features. The LG G Pad II 10.1 is a newer tablet, and it's also thinner and lighter than the Acer Iconia A3.
LG G Pad II 10.1 has a bit better processing power than Acer Iconia A3, because although it has doesn't have an additional graphics processing unit, and they both have a Quad-Core processing unit, the LG G Pad II 10.1 also counts with more RAM memory. The Acer Iconia A3 has a bit sharper screen than LG G Pad II 10.1, although it has a lot less pixels per display inch and a way worse resolution of 800 x 1280, they both have a same size screen.
The LG G Pad II 10.1 counts with a much greater memory capacity to install applications and games or saving photos and videos than Acer Iconia A3, and although they both have the same 16 GB internal memory capacity, the LG G Pad II 10.1 also has a slot for SD memory cards that holds up to 1,95 TB. LG G Pad II 10.1 captures much clearer pictures and videos than Acer Iconia A3. Both have the same video frame rates, the same 1920x1080 (Full HD) video resolution and a back facing camera with a 5 mega-pixels.
LG G Pad II 10.1 has a way better battery performance than Acer Iconia A3, because it has 7400mAh of battery capacity against 3540mAh.
